    Just an FYI for anyone else that had Thorilla's hammer missing a red clear piece on one side, just above the handle at the base of the hammer, I just got the replacement part, and showz (via cang toys I'm sure) sent 2 of them in a very small box. I thought maybe they were glued on, but the part just snaps into place and seems to be really secure. So for anyone else waiting on the replacement, that is hopefully what you'll get too.
